Reem Fhail’s Putney Success

Alumnae, General, Guests, Interview, Senior School, Sixth Form, STEM

Putney High School alumna, Reem, came in to talk to us about her Putney experience and tell us all about her plans for the future. She left school this summer and has recently embarked on a new adventure studying medicine at Imperial College London.

Reem joined the school in year 7 and despite remembering ‘feeling very anxious to begin with’  because she didn’t know anybody, she told us how she ‘felt very welcomed and made friends with people [that she is] still friends with today’.

Reem certainly settled into Putney High School incredibly well and took full advantage of the facilities on offer. She was, to no surprise given her chosen career path, a keen member of the medical society. She partook in external maths, biology and chemistry challenges, explored her creativity through textiles, and even turned her hand to rowing at the Putney boat house.

Through a careers fair and speaking to Putney old girls Reem decided medicine was the right career path for her as she felt it provided her with a ‘unique opportunity to apply [her] scientific knowledge to help patients’.

It was a pleasure to see Reem back at Putney and we wish her all the best for her studies at Imperial.
